Ingredients
Scale
Main Ingredients:
- 8 chicken tenders
- 5–6 cups mashed potatoes
- 1 cup corn
Dairy and Cheese:
- 1 cup cheddar cheese, freshly grated
Sauce:
- Brown gravy (homemade or packet)
Instructions
- Heat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and prepare a baking dish with a light coating of cooking spray.
- Create an even, smooth base layer of mashed potatoes across the entire dish, ensuring complete coverage.
- Distribute a uniform layer of corn kernels directly over the potato foundation.
- Generously sprinkle shredded cheddar cheese across the corn, creating a rich and creamy intermediate layer.
- Carefully position chicken tenders atop the cheese, ensuring each piece is evenly spaced for consistent cooking.
- Transfer the casserole into the preheated oven and bake for 22-27 minutes, monitoring the chicken until it achieves a golden, crispy exterior and reaches an internal temperature of 165°F.
- While the casserole completes cooking, prepare brown gravy according to package instructions, whisking until smooth and free of lumps.
- Remove the casserole from the oven and allow it to rest for 3-5 minutes to set and stabilize the layers.
- Drizzle the prepared brown gravy over the entire casserole just before serving, ensuring an even distribution of flavor.
Notes
- Swap chicken tenders for plant-based alternatives like tofu or seitan to create a vegetarian version of this hearty casserole.
- Add diced bell peppers or crispy bacon bits between potato and corn layers for extra texture and flavor complexity.
- Use low-fat cheese and Greek yogurt in mashed potatoes to reduce overall calorie content while maintaining creamy consistency.
- Make ahead and refrigerate assembled casserole for up to 24 hours before baking, allowing flavors to meld and simplifying meal preparation.
